Endovenous Laser Treatment (EVLT) is a minimally invasive treatment option for treating leg veins with leaky valves. Leaky valves cause ropey and bulgy veins, pain, and swelling. EVLT is fast, comfortable, and effective care.
The first stage of the treatment involves thoroughly cleaning and sterilizing your leg, numbing the insertion point for the laser fiber, and inserting that fiber at the most accessible level of the leg, usually right below the knee. The fiber is inserted via ultrasound guidance. You are awake for the entire procedure, but don’t worry, we will gladly keep you entertained with our awesome jokes and music.
In the second stage of care, the malfunctioning vein is treated and closed by gentle pulses of laser energy. This relieves the back-flow pressure responsible which causes varicose veins and other contributing leg problems. Treatment from start to finish takes about one hour. So, before you get to experience all this fun with us, we need to see you for an initial consult with the registered vascular technologist (me), and with Dr. Mallalieu. I will first test the veins in your legs with Ultrasound to see if you have backwards blood flow, which causes those horrible varicose veins. Ultrasound is the same technology used to look at babies inside their mom’s bellies. If I do find that problem vein, then Dr. Mallalieu will sit with you and discuss treatment in more detail. He will answer any questions or concerns that you have.
Finally, I will contact your insurance company to begin the prior authorization process. Most insurance companies will cover the assessment and treatment. Hooray! After your insurance gives us the green light, I will call you to discuss costs and answer any insurance questions you may have before scheduling
